java如何对待对象

java如何对待对象

作者:William Gu发布时间:2026-02-24阅读时长:0 分钟阅读次数:16

用户关注问题

Q
Java中如何创建和使用对象?

我刚开始学习Java,想知道怎样正确创建一个对象以及如何调用其方法。

A

创建和使用Java对象的方法

在Java中,使用关键字 new 来创建对象。首先,通过类的构造方法实例化对象,例如:ClassName obj = new ClassName(); 然后,可以通过对象调用其方法,如 obj.methodName(); 这样就能访问对象的属性和行为。

Q
Java对象的生命周期是怎样的?

我想了解Java对象从创建到销毁的过程是如何管理的?

A

Java对象的生命周期管理

Java对象在创建后会被存储在堆内存中,只有当没有任何变量引用该对象时,垃圾回收器才会将其标记为可回收对象。垃圾回收机制会自动处理无用对象的销毁,开发者无需手动释放内存,从而避免内存泄漏。

Q
如何在Java中避免对象的内存泄漏?

创建的Java对象用了之后怎样保证不会导致内存泄漏?

A

防止Java对象内存泄漏的策略

避免内存泄漏的关键在于确保不再使用的对象没有被引用。要及时清除集合中无用的元素,避免静态变量持有对象引用,并使用合适的设计模式管理对象生命周期。正确使用弱引用也可以帮助减少内存泄漏风险。